Understanding 4-Stroke Bicycle Motor Kits
4-stroke bicycle motor kits are designed to provide a smoother and quieter ride compared to their 2-stroke counterparts. They operate by completing four distinct strokes—intake, compression, power, and exhaust—resulting in better fuel efficiency and lower emissions. These kits are equipped with robust engines that offer reliable performance and durability, making them ideal for various biking applications.
Benefits of 4-Stroke Engine Kits
- Fuel Efficiency: 4-stroke engines consume less fuel than 2-stroke engines, making them a cost-effective choice for long rides.
- Reduced Emissions: These engines produce fewer pollutants, contributing to a cleaner environment.
- Smoother Operation: The operational mechanics of a 4-stroke engine allow for a quieter and smoother ride.
- Increased Durability: With fewer moving parts, 4-stroke engines tend to have a longer lifespan and require less maintenance.
Types of 4-Stroke Bicycle Motor Kits
1. 49cc 4-Stroke Kits
The 49cc kit is one of the most popular options, especially for those just starting with motorized bicycles. It offers a good balance of power and speed, making it suitable for casual riders.
2. 79cc 4-Stroke Kits
For those seeking a bit more power, the 79cc kits provide enhanced performance, allowing for higher speeds and better acceleration. These kits are perfect for riders who want to tackle more challenging terrains.
3. Honda GXH50 Motor Kits
Renowned for their reliability, Honda engines are a favorite among enthusiasts. The GXH50 motor is designed for performance, making it an excellent choice for serious riders.
4. EZM Gearbox Kits
These kits are designed to optimize power delivery and enhance the riding experience. The USA-made EZM gearbox is known for its durability and performance, making it a top choice for many riders.
How to Choose the Right 4-Stroke Bicycle Motor Kit
Choosing the right motor kit can be overwhelming given the variety of options available. Here are some key factors to consider:
1. Engine Size and Power
Select an engine size that matches your riding needs. For casual riding, a 49cc engine is sufficient, while more powerful engines like the 79cc or high-performance kits cater to speed enthusiasts.
2. Compatibility with Your Bike
Ensure the motor kit is compatible with your bicycle frame. Some kits may require additional modifications or specific bike types for optimal performance.
3. Installation Requirements
Consider your comfort level with DIY projects. Some kits are easier to install than others, with most requiring basic tools and mechanical skills.
4. Budget
Prices for motor kits can vary widely. Set a budget and consider the long-term benefits of investing in a quality kit versus lower-priced options.

FAQ
What is a 4-stroke bicycle motor kit?
A 4-stroke bicycle motor kit is a system that allows bicycles to be powered by a 4-stroke engine, providing enhanced speed and efficiency compared to traditional pedaling.
How does a 4-stroke engine work?
A 4-stroke engine operates by completing four distinct strokes—intake, compression, power, and exhaust—leading to efficient fuel consumption and lower emissions.
What types of bikes can accommodate a 4-stroke motor kit?
Most 4-stroke motor kits are compatible with V-frame bicycles, cruisers, and mountain bikes, but it’s essential to verify compatibility with the specific model.
What are the installation requirements for a 4-stroke motor kit?
Installation typically requires basic mechanical skills and tools. Some kits may need modifications to the bike frame or components.
How fast can a 4-stroke bicycle motor kit go?
The top speed varies by engine size, with 49cc kits reaching up to 50 km/h and 79cc kits exceeding 60 km/h.
Are there any legal restrictions on using motorized bicycles?
Yes, regulations differ by location. It’s essential to check local laws regarding the use of motorized bicycles on public roads.
What maintenance do 4-stroke motor kits require?
Regular maintenance includes checking oil levels, inspecting the engine, and tightening loose components to ensure optimal performance.
Can I use a 4-stroke motor kit for off-road biking?
Yes, many 4-stroke kits are suitable for off-road biking, particularly those designed for higher performance and durability.
What is the average cost of a 4-stroke bicycle motor kit?
Prices can range from $150 to $500, depending on the brand, engine size, and features included in the kit.
